Enter The Art Institutes Storytellers Photography Competition at The Art Institute of Washington

They say a picture is worth a thousand words, but for contestants in The Art Institutes 2012 Storytellers Photography Contest, a picture can be worth much more.  The Art Institute of Washington, a branch of The Art Institute of Atlanta, is pleased to announce its search for the next great storyteller. Enter today by submitting six original photographs that tell a visual story and showcase your creativity and unique point of view.  You could earn up to a $40,000 tuition scholarship to The Art Institute of Washington.

Along with the photos, entrants must submit a 500-800 word artist statement describing the entry and a high school transcript or proof of high school graduation demonstrating a GPA of 2.0 or higher.  For complete entry details, please visit http://artinstitutes.edu/photocompetition.

The Art Institutes 2012 Storytellers Photography Competition offers separate categories for high school seniors graduating in 2012 and high school graduates.  The grand prize winner in the high school senior category earns up to a $40,000 tuition scholarship, and the grand prize winner in the high school graduate category earns a $10,000 tuition scholarship to one of 39 participating Art Institutes across the country.

“The Storytellers Photography Competition is a wonderful opportunity for tomorrow’s photographers to share their vision with the world and showcase their talents on both a local and national stage.   We look forward to assisting these students as they pursue an education in photography,” said Todd Cunningham, President of The Art Institute of Washington.      

Submissions are initially judged at the local level, with one finalist from each participating school advancing to the national level.  The deadline for entries into the competition is March 2, 2012.

The Art Institute of Washington is a branch of The Art Institute of Atlanta and one of The Art Institutes (www.artinstitutes.edu), a system of more than 45 education institutions located throughout North America. The Art Institutes schools provide an important source for design, media arts, fashion and culinary arts professionals. Several institutions included in The Art Institutes system are campuses of South University.
